Alternative professional options: Fiskars LifeStyle 113310 Long-Handled Edging Shear with 100 cm Handle or the … Webb18 maj 2024 · Sharpen the shears’ cutting edges with long, slow strokes without lifting your sharpening stone or file. Position your sharpener at an angle that follows the bevel of the cutting edge at about 20 to 30 degrees. Make a few strokes with your sharpener.

Webb28 juni 2024 · To sharpen, take your file or whetstone and lay it almost parallel to the blade, on the beveled side. With pressure on the outer edge of the blade, file around the curved edge of the blade in one direction. …
